Chemical Property of 4-(bromomethyl)benzo[d][1,3]dioxole Edit
Chemical Property:
  • Melting Point:62-62.5 °C(Solv: ethyl ether (60-29-7)) 
  • Boiling Point:274.8±19.0 °C(Predicted) 
  • PSA:18.46000 
  • Density:1.652±0.06 g/cm3(Predicted) 
  • LogP:2.31020 
  • Storage Temp.:under inert gas (nitrogen or Argon) at 2-8°C
